Brisbane Brewery Full Day Tour with Lunch

Best for: Travelers who want a relaxed full-day experience centered on local beer and brewery visits

★ 5.0/566 reviewsApprox. 6 hr

This experience is built around Brisbane’s craft beer scene rather than general sightseeing. Over roughly a full day, you visit breweries, sample different beers, and hear behind-the-scenes commentary from a guide. The confirmed inclusions make it a straightforward option for travelers who want transport, lunch, and tastings handled in one booking. The itinerary notes show that brewery stops may change, so the exact lineup is not fixed. Because it is a small-group tour, it suits travelers who prefer a social but not crowded setting and are comfortable spending most of the day on a beer-oriented outing.

Brisbane Sightseeing Tour by Bus: Scenic Locations & Morning Tea

Best for: Travelers who want a comfortable overview of Brisbane with scenic stops and a shorter time commitment

★ 5.0/552 reviewsApprox. 4 hr

This bus tour is designed for travelers who want a broad look at Brisbane without committing to a long day. The route focuses on scenic locations and major viewpoints, with commentary from a local guide as you travel through the city center. Confirmed inclusions such as snacks and coffee or tea make it feel more like a relaxed morning outing than a packed sightseeing marathon. Because pickup is included and the vehicle is air-conditioned, it may suit visitors who prefer comfort and minimal walking between stops. It is a good fit for first-time visitors who want a quick, structured introduction to the city.

Brisbane Shore Excursion: Must-See City Tour with a Local

Best for: Travelers who want a brief, intimate guided walk through central Brisbane

★ 5.0/550 reviewsApprox. 1 hr 40 min

This walking tour is the most concise of the three and keeps the focus on central Brisbane on foot. The confirmed small-group limit creates a more intimate setting and gives you direct access to the guide throughout the walk. The itinerary points to a mix of known landmarks, historic buildings, laneways, and other city details, so the format is better for travelers who enjoy close-up exploration rather than riding between sights. Since the tour is much shorter than the other two, it works well when time is limited or when you want a guided introduction without committing to a longer excursion.
